If You Are Into Rear Ends Here’s What You Need to Know

No, we are not referring to booties here! When trying to set up your spaghetti junction of cables to link up every single device in your house to your brand new LG 60PA6500, you will want to know what ports are available and how difficult it is to access them. This LG 60PA6500 tv comes equipped with 3 HDMI ports, 2 component inputs (which is a bonus), 1 composite connector, 1 USB and 1 PC connection.


Check Out How Much You’ll Save With This One

During our energy saving test of the LG 60PA6500 we found that, when the picture settings are positioned to Default you gain to use 210.05 watts with the picture on and 188.11 on Calibrated, a saving of 112.75 watts per year. For standby you stand to waste 0.11 watts with either setting. The total saving per year, when using Calibrated rather than Default will be of $24.80, considerable when compared to other plasmas.
